Basic Instructions for Using Efferdent

Efferdent tablets are easy to use. Drop one into warm water‚ soak dentures or retainers for 3-5 minutes‚ then rinse thoroughly for a clean finish.

Step-by-Step Guide to Cleaning Dentures with Efferdent

Fill a container with warm water‚ enough to cover the denture. 2. Drop one Efferdent tablet into the water. 3. Place the denture into the solution‚ which will effervesce and change color from blue to green. 4. Soak for 3-5 minutes. 5. Remove‚ rinse thoroughly with water‚ and your denture is clean and fresh.

How the Effervescent Action Works

Dropping an Efferdent tablet into water triggers a rapid release of carbon dioxide gas‚ creating a fizzy‚ bubbling solution. This effervescence gently yet thoroughly loosens and removes plaque‚ bacteria‚ and food particles from dentures without abrasive scrubbing. The fizzing action ensures a deep clean‚ reaching all surfaces for a fresh‚ hygienic result that leaves dentures feeling smooth and looking their best.

Important Warnings and Safety Measures

Avoid using hot water‚ as it may cause irritation. Keep Efferdent out of children’s reach to prevent accidental ingestion. Do not ingest the solution or tablets‚ as they are not meant for consumption. Rinse dentures thoroughly after soaking to remove any residual cleanser. If you have sensitive skin or allergies‚ test a small area first. Always follow the recommended dosage to ensure safety and effectiveness.
